public class DeviceRequestBuilder extends BaseRequestBuilder implements IDeviceRequestBuilder
| Constructor and Description |
|---|
DeviceRequestBuilder(java.lang.String requestUrl,
IBaseClient client,
java.util.List<? extends Option> requestOptions)
The request builder for the Device
|
getClient, getOptions, getRequestUrl, getRequestUrlWithAdditionalParameter, getRequestUrlWithAdditionalSegmentcl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etClient, getRequestUrl, getRequestUrlWithAdditionalSegmentpublic DeviceRequestBuilder(java.lang.String requestUrl,
IBaseClient client,
java.util.List<? extends Option> requestOptions)
requestUrl - the request URLclient - the service clientrequestOptions - the options for this requestpublic IDeviceRequest buildRequest(Option... requestOptions)
buildRequest in interface IDeviceRequestBuilderrequestOptions - the options for this requestpublic IDeviceRequest buildRequest(java.util.List<? extends Option> requestOptions)
buildRequest in interface IDeviceRequestBuilderrequestOptions - the options for this requestpublic IDirectoryObjectCollectionWithReferencesRequestBuilder memberOf()
memberOf in interface IDeviceRequestBuilderpublic IDirectoryObjectWithReferenceRequestBuilder memberOf(java.lang.String id)
memberOf in interface IDeviceRequestBuilderpublic IUserCollectionWithReferencesRequestBuilder memberOfAsUser()
memberOfAsUser in interface IDeviceRequestBuilderpublic IUserWithReferenceRequestBuilder memberOfAsUser(java.lang.String id)
memberOfAsUser in interface IDeviceRequestBuilderpublic IGroupCollectionWithReferencesRequestBuilder memberOfAsGroup()
memberOfAsGroup in interface IDeviceRequestBuilderpublic IGroupWithReferenceRequestBuilder memberOfAsGroup(java.lang.String id)
memberOfAsGroup in interface IDeviceRequestBuilderpublic IApplicationCollectionWithReferencesRequestBuilder memberOfAsApplication()
memberOfAsApplication in interface IDeviceRequestBuilderpublic IApplicationWithReferenceRequestBuilder memberOfAsApplication(java.lang.String id)
memberOfAsApplication in interface IDeviceRequestBuilderpublic IServicePrincipalCollectionWithReferencesRequestBuilder memberOfAsServicePrincipal()
memberOfAsServicePrincipal in interface IDeviceRequestBuilderpublic IServicePrincipalWithReferenceRequestBuilder memberOfAsServicePrincipal(java.lang.String id)
memberOfAsServicePrincipal in interface IDeviceRequestBuilderpublic IDeviceCollectionWithReferencesRequestBuilder memberOfAsDevice()
memberOfAsDevice in interface IDeviceRequestBuilderpublic IDeviceWithReferenceRequestBuilder memberOfAsDevice(java.lang.String id)
memberOfAsDevice in interface IDeviceRequestBuilderpublic IOrgContactCollectionWithReferencesRequestBuilder memberOfAsOrgContact()
memberOfAsOrgContact in interface IDeviceRequestBuilderpublic IOrgContactWithReferenceRequestBuilder memberOfAsOrgContact(java.lang.String id)
memberOfAsOrgContact in interface IDeviceRequestBuilderpublic IDirectoryObjectCollectionWithReferencesRequestBuilder registeredOwners()
registeredOwners in interface IDeviceRequestBuilderpublic IDirectoryObjectWithReferenceRequestBuilder registeredOwners(java.lang.String id)
registeredOwners in interface IDeviceRequestBuilderpublic IAppRoleAssignmentCollectionWithReferencesRequestBuilder registeredOwnersAsAppRoleAssignment()
registeredOwnersAsAppRoleAssignment in interface IDeviceRequestBuilderpublic IAppRoleAssignmentWithReferenceRequestBuilder registeredOwnersAsAppRoleAssignment(java.lang.String id)
registeredOwnersAsAppRoleAssignment in interface IDeviceRequestBuilderpublic IEndpointCollectionWithReferencesRequestBuilder registeredOwnersAsEndpoint()
registeredOwnersAsEndpoint in interface IDeviceRequestBuilderpublic IEndpointWithReferenceRequestBuilder registeredOwnersAsEndpoint(java.lang.String id)
registeredOwnersAsEndpoint in interface IDeviceRequestBuilderpublic IServicePrincipalCollectionWithReferencesRequestBuilder registeredOwnersAsServicePrincipal()
registeredOwnersAsServicePrincipal in interface IDeviceRequestBuilderpublic IServicePrincipalWithReferenceRequestBuilder registeredOwnersAsServicePrincipal(java.lang.String id)
registeredOwnersAsServicePrincipal in interface IDeviceRequestBuilderpublic IUserCollectionWithReferencesRequestBuilder registeredOwnersAsUser()
registeredOwnersAsUser in interface IDeviceRequestBuilderpublic IUserWithReferenceRequestBuilder registeredOwnersAsUser(java.lang.String id)
registeredOwnersAsUser in interface IDeviceRequestBuilderpublic IDirectoryObjectCollectionWithReferencesRequestBuilder registeredUsers()
registeredUsers in interface IDeviceRequestBuilderpublic IDirectoryObjectWithReferenceRequestBuilder registeredUsers(java.lang.String id)
registeredUsers in interface IDeviceRequestBuilderpublic IAppRoleAssignmentCollectionWithReferencesRequestBuilder registeredUsersAsAppRoleAssignment()
registeredUsersAsAppRoleAssignment in interface IDeviceRequestBuilderpublic IAppRoleAssignmentWithReferenceRequestBuilder registeredUsersAsAppRoleAssignment(java.lang.String id)
registeredUsersAsAppRoleAssignment in interface IDeviceRequestBuilderpublic IEndpointCollectionWithReferencesRequestBuilder registeredUsersAsEndpoint()
registeredUsersAsEndpoint in interface IDeviceRequestBuilderpublic IEndpointWithReferenceRequestBuilder registeredUsersAsEndpoint(java.lang.String id)
registeredUsersAsEndpoint in interface IDeviceRequestBuilderpublic IServicePrincipalCollectionWithReferencesRequestBuilder registeredUsersAsServicePrincipal()
registeredUsersAsServicePrincipal in interface IDeviceRequestBuilderpublic IServicePrincipalWithReferenceRequestBuilder registeredUsersAsServicePrincipal(java.lang.String id)
registeredUsersAsServicePrincipal in interface IDeviceRequestBuilderpublic IUserCollectionWithReferencesRequestBuilder registeredUsersAsUser()
registeredUsersAsUser in interface IDeviceRequestBuilderpublic IUserWithReferenceRequestBuilder registeredUsersAsUser(java.lang.String id)
registeredUsersAsUser in interface IDeviceRequestBuilderpublic IDirectoryObjectCollectionWithReferencesRequestBuilder transitiveMemberOf()
transitiveMemberOf in interface IDeviceRequestBuilderpublic IDirectoryObjectWithReferenceRequestBuilder transitiveMemberOf(java.lang.String id)
transitiveMemberOf in interface IDeviceRequestBuilderpublic IUserCollectionWithReferencesRequestBuilder transitiveMemberOfAsUser()
transitiveMemberOfAsUser in interface IDeviceRequestBuilderpublic IUserWithReferenceRequestBuilder transitiveMemberOfAsUser(java.lang.String id)
transitiveMemberOfAsUser in interface IDeviceRequestBuilderpublic IGroupCollectionWithReferencesRequestBuilder transitiveMemberOfAsGroup()
transitiveMemberOfAsGroup in interface IDeviceRequestBuilderpublic IGroupWithReferenceRequestBuilder transitiveMemberOfAsGroup(java.lang.String id)
transitiveMemberOfAsGroup in interface IDeviceRequestBuilderpublic IApplicationCollectionWithReferencesRequestBuilder transitiveMemberOfAsApplication()
transitiveMemberOfAsApplication in interface IDeviceRequestBuilderpublic IApplicationWithReferenceRequestBuilder transitiveMemberOfAsApplication(java.lang.String id)
transitiveMemberOfAsApplication in interface IDeviceRequestBuilderpublic IServicePrincipalCollectionWithReferencesRequestBuilder transitiveMemberOfAsServicePrincipal()
transitiveMemberOfAsServicePrincipal in interface IDeviceRequestBuilderpublic IServicePrincipalWithReferenceRequestBuilder transitiveMemberOfAsServicePrincipal(java.lang.String id)
transitiveMemberOfAsServicePrincipal in interface IDeviceRequestBuilderpublic IDeviceCollectionWithReferencesRequestBuilder transitiveMemberOfAsDevice()
transitiveMemberOfAsDevice in interface IDeviceRequestBuilderpublic IDeviceWithReferenceRequestBuilder transitiveMemberOfAsDevice(java.lang.String id)
transitiveMemberOfAsDevice in interface IDeviceRequestBuilderpublic IOrgContactCollectionWithReferencesRequestBuilder transitiveMemberOfAsOrgContact()
transitiveMemberOfAsOrgContact in interface IDeviceRequestBuilderpublic IOrgContactWithReferenceRequestBuilder transitiveMemberOfAsOrgContact(java.lang.String id)
transitiveMemberOfAsOrgContact in interface IDeviceRequestBuilderpublic IExtensionCollectionRequestBuilder extensions()
extensions in interface IDeviceRequestBuilderpublic IExtensionRequestBuilder extensions(java.lang.String id)
extensions in interface IDeviceRequestBuilder